The story of Elizabeth Ann Denyer began in 1833 in Bethnal Green, Middlesex, England. In 1841, Elizabeth Ann Denyer resided in Stepney, Middlesex, England. In 1851, Elizabeth Ann Denyer resided in Bethnal Green, Middlesex, England. Elizabeth Ann Denyer married Richard Prime, and had children including Caroline S Prime, Charlotte Frances Prime, Ellen E Prime. Elizabeth Ann Denyer passed away in 1899 in Essex, United Kingdom.
